RMC Events RMC Events Richmond, VA Richmond, VA Part-time Full-time Part-time Full-time $16 - $18 an hour $16 - $18 an hour 1 day ago 1 day ago 1 day ago Positions Summary To enhance safety & security at the MCV Hospital and various VCU Health properties metal detection for weapons and prohibited items has been implemented.
All persons and property entering through these locations will be screened via metal detection and via scripted questions.
VCU Health has partnered with RMC Events, Inc.
to provide this entry screening.
The primary purpose of these screening is to keep prohibited items from entering the facility.
Essential Position Functions & Key Duties Serve as additional eyes and ears to the VCU Police Departments and/or the VCU Health Security team.
Operate Ceia OpenGate Systems, Ceia walkthrough metal detectors, Ceia handheld metal detectors, and Garrett THD pin-point metal detectors.
Required to provide timely notifications to our Command Post on situations relative to hazards, suspicious persons/activity and medical/other emergencies.
Maintain daily Occurrence Logs and Incident specific reports to account for services they provide.
Approachable, proactive, and aware of persons who appear lost or looking for assistance and provide proactive assistance to those individuals.
Deterrent to crime by being highly visible and extremely proactive in engaging with diverse populations Skills & Physical Requirements Ability to interact cordially and communicate with a diverse community.
Ability to operate a portable radio and provide clear transmissions in English.
Effective oral and written communication skills in English.
Must be able to accurately follow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) & Post Orders.
Must have reliable transportation and always be punctual for assigned shifts.
Capable of standing for long periods of time and lifting items weighing up to 20 pounds, as needed.
Repetitive movements are required.
Ability to stand, walk, climb, and descend stairs, bend, squat, push and pull on a frequent basis.
Work indoors in environmentally controlled conditions as well as occasionally outdoors in weather conditions with varying temperatures Ability to convey information clearly and effectively.
Ability to see and respond to dangerous/urgent situations, report important visual details to management/police/first responders Must be able to work in all-weather environments Other Requirements Must be at least 18 years of age.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
